Aptiv rises 4.02% today to 76.82

Aptiv has introduced new VITA 67.2 connectors that fit up to 8 high-frequency channels into a single Open VPX slot.

The connectors move RF paths into the backplane instead of using external cabling. This design frees space for more compute and sensing without adding mass or new points of failure.

Bullish structure reinforced as price exceeds major moving averages

APTV is currently trading at $76.82, positioned well above the MA-20 ($59.66), MA-50 ($60.40), and MA-200 ($74.86), confirming a strong bullish structure in the short, medium, and long term. The Ichimoku Kijun level at $65.07 now acts as immediate support, while the nearest resistance is found at MA-200 ($74.86), with key resistance at the 52-week high ($88.93); near-term support is provided by MA-100 ($68.95) and Ichimoku Kijun ($65.07).

Overbought conditions emerge as momentum surges to weekly extremes

Momentum indicators on D1 show strong bullish pressure, with MACD and ADX both in "Buy" territory and AO also supporting the prevailing uptrend. RSI (78.26), CCI (218.08), and Stoch RSI (100.00) all indicate extreme overbought conditions, signaling the rally may be stretched. BBP (13.81) confirms buyers are firmly in control intraday. In today’s session, APTV surged 4.02%. Over the past week, APTV is trading at $76.82, up from $67.94 a week ago—a 13.07% gain—and is currently at the very top of its weekly range, with volatility for the week standing at 26%. This strong weekly advance takes the stock to the uppermost boundary of recent trading, with no sign yet of reversal momentum.
